Abstract :
Most radio resource management algorithms engage radio resource management and Call Admission Control (CAC) separately as two different procedures. This incorporation of these two procedures into a single scheme seems challenging. In this paper a novel framework combining radio resource management and Probabilistic CAC (PCAC) is proposed. When an incoming call requests admission to the network, radio resource management reallocates the resources to ongoing users employing a bargaining game to determine the new shares of resources allocated to all users. The PCAC algorithm proposed adjusts dynamically the admission criteria according to the output of the resource allocation algorithm and the QoS requirements of ongoing calls. In this course, a demand function is employed to determine the probabilistic parameter employed by PCAC. The performance results presented verify the improvement achieved by the proposed model.
